oracle数据库中求某条记录的所在的行号

select p.*,p.rn from 
       (select
id , row_number() over (order by apply_date desc) rn from t_company_apply where company_no='37020000000003001'  ) p

 wherep.id='ae2e829ecffd4715a5c163f829c2e0f5'


利用row_number() over (order by apply_date desc) rn实现,注意from子句的排序写法




版权声明:本文为dhklsl原创文章,遵循CC 4.0 BY-SA版权协议,转载请附上原文出处链接和本声明。